UC Davis was ranked #27 on College Factual's most recent list of the best schools for general computer engineering majors. This puts the bachelor's program at the school solidly in the top 15% of all colleges and universities in the country. It is also ranked #8 in California.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, University of California - Davis handed out 100 bachelor's degrees in general computer engineering. Last year, the same number of degrees were handed out.

Of the 100 students who graduated with a Bachelor’s in general computer engineering from UC Davis in 2021, 82% were men and 18% were women.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of California - Davis with a bachelor's in general computer engineering.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 29 |
Black or African American | 1 |
Hispanic or Latino | 13 |
White | 18 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 34 |
Other Races | 5 |
